Background:

Hennepin County's participation in the State Community Corrections Act (CCA) requires the development of a biennial comprehensive plan. The 2020-2021 Hennepin County Community Corrections Act Comprehensive Plan has been prepared by the Department of Community Corrections and Rehabilitation (DOCCR). The 2020–2021 DOCCR comprehensive plan provides:

  • an overview of Hennepin County, including demographics and local economy
  • DOCCR programming highlights
  • the administration and organization of correctional services
  • program descriptions
  • strategic plan and outcomes, and
  • proposed 2020 budget and staffing

 

Minnesota Statutes 401.02 requires that a corrections advisory board be established to provide “for the preparation of a comprehensive plan.” Hennepin County has designated the Criminal Justice Coordinating Committee (CJCC) to fulfill that statutorily required responsibility. The CCA Plan is reviewed and approved by the CJCC in late September, and reviewed by the Minnesota Department of Corrections (MN DOC) in November, which may result in minor changes. County Administration will review and submit the final plan in December, revise any changes from the DOCCR proposed to approved 2020 budget, sign the resulting grant agreement after MN DOC approval in January, and confer with the Board as needed.

The MN DOC updates its CCA allocation formula every other year. The total MN DOC approved calendar year 2020 (and 2021) CCA Subsidy for Hennepin County is $16,873,421, which is a decrease of $9,151 from the prior year award of $16,882,572.
